1st Team

The 1st XI entertained Lofthouse & Middlesmoor and the game turned out to be very similar to the one we lost at Sessay 3rds. They won the toss and decided to bat first. Their two openers got away to a fine start, putting on 110 for the first wicket. This was extended to 134-3 with both openers scoring 61 each. Their number 4 continued the run scoring, making 58, and they had reached 205-5 in the 37th over. They lost their last four wickets for just 9 runs to close on 214 all out (they only had 10 men). Sam Arkwright performed the hat trick and finished with 4-33 and there were 2 wickets each for Jack Kitching and Sam Keane and one for Haroon Ali.

It turned out that five of our first six batters got a good start, sadly no one able to go on and make the big score that was need. Mo Saghir 28, Nathan Barrett 23, Morgan Davies 22, Haroon 33 and Sam Arkers 30 being the main contributors. At 135-5 with 15 overs to go we were in with a shout of snatching the points. Sadly, the tail was unable to respond and we closed 33 runs short of our target of 214. We drop to second spot, three points behind Thirsk 2nds.

2nd Team

The 2nd XI travelled to Scotton to take on Pannal 3rds in a top of the table clash. The homesters won the toss and chose to bat. Whilst we only took one wicket, we had things under control as they reached 52 in the 20th over. After a drinks interval things started to unravel, whether it was something in the drink!!, I don’t know. In the next 10 overs we managed to snaffle 2 more wickets as they added 20 more runs. We dropped several chances and were made to pay in the last 10 overs as they double their score. Two batsmen were prepared to chance their arm, swinging at every ball, turning ones in twos and twos into threes. Our bowlers saw good balls hit for four as more chances went to ground. After 40 overs they were 144-4 – only two bowling bonus points picked up. There were two wickets for Casper and one each for Adam Harding and Josh Robinson.

Our reply was similar to theirs in that we made 55 in our first 20 overs for the loss of two wickets. Caspar Bean was joined by Adam and the two progressed the score to 79, where the latter was run out for 6. We lost another wicket at 94 at which point Rory Dollard came in. The two got into their stride and hit some stunning shots and a few risky ones that came off. With 14 needed off 7 overs, Rory went for 28. We reached our target in the 36th over for the loss of 5 wickets. Casper finished on 51no. The 17 points picked up keeps us on top of the table.
